Key Responsibilities:

  • Managing inbound materials, storage, stock control, and finished goods dispatch
  • Ensuring materials are available to support production plans
  • Coordinating logistics and third-party warehouse providers
  • Maintaining accurate inventory and lead stock checks
  • Managing, developing, and motivating warehouse teams
  • Monitoring KPIs including stock accuracy, OTIF, and labour efficiency
  • Driving continuous improvement initiatives including 5S, FIFO, and Kanban
  • Ensuring compliance with Health & Safety standards and audits

Requirements:

  • Experience in a Warehouse Manager or Supervisory role
  • Strong knowledge of ERP, MRP, and WMS systems
  • Experience managing teams within FMCG, engineering, or manufacturing environments
  • Excellent organisation, communication, and problem-solving skills
  • Understanding of Lean and Continuous Improvement principles
  • IOSH, NEBOSH, or equivalent qualification (or willingness to obtain)
